การเรียนรู้ของเครื่อง (ML) เป็นสาขาหนึ่งของปัญญาประดิษฐ์ (AI) ที่ให้ระบบสามารถเรียนรู้และปรับปรุงจากประสบการณ์โดยอัตโนมัติโดยไม่ต้องตั้งโปรแกรมไว้อย่างชัดเจน กระบวนการเรียนรู้นี้ขึ้นอยู่กับการรับรู้รูปแบบที่ซับซ้อนในข้อมูลและการตัดสินใจอย่างชาญฉลาดตามรูปแบบเหล่านั้น
ประวัติความเป็นมาของต้นกำเนิดของการเรียนรู้ของเครื่องและการกล่าวถึงครั้งแรกของมัน
แมชชีนเลิร์นนิงเป็นแนวคิดที่มีมาตั้งแต่ต้นศตวรรษที่ 20 แต่ต้นกำเนิดของการเรียนรู้นั้นสามารถสืบย้อนไปได้ไกลกว่านั้นอีก แนวคิดในการสร้างเครื่องจักรที่สามารถเรียนรู้จากข้อมูลเริ่มเป็นรูปเป็นร่างในช่วงทศวรรษ 1950
- 1950: อลัน ทัวริงแนะนำการทดสอบทัวริง โดยเสนอวิธีการพิจารณาว่าเครื่องจักรสามารถแสดงพฤติกรรมอันชาญฉลาดได้หรือไม่
- 1957: Frank Rosenblatt ออกแบบ Perceptron ซึ่งเป็นหนึ่งในโครงข่ายประสาทเทียมแรกๆ
- ทศวรรษที่ 1960 และ 1970: การพัฒนาอัลกอริธึม เช่น แผนผังการตัดสินใจ และสนับสนุนเครื่องเวกเตอร์
- ทศวรรษ 1980: การปฏิวัติการเชื่อมต่อนำไปสู่การฟื้นตัวของโครงข่ายประสาทเทียม
- ทศวรรษ 1990: การถือกำเนิดของอัลกอริธึมที่ซับซ้อนยิ่งขึ้น พลังการคำนวณที่ดีขึ้น และข้อมูลขนาดใหญ่ได้กระตุ้นให้เกิดการเติบโตของการเรียนรู้ของเครื่อง
ข้อมูลโดยละเอียดเกี่ยวกับการเรียนรู้ของเครื่อง: การขยายหัวข้อการเรียนรู้ของเครื่อง
การเรียนรู้ของเครื่องเกี่ยวข้องกับการสร้างอัลกอริธึมที่สามารถรับข้อมูลอินพุตและใช้เทคนิคทางสถิติเพื่อทำนายเอาต์พุต ประเภทการเรียนรู้หลักคือ:
- การเรียนรู้ภายใต้การดูแล: โมเดลนี้ได้รับการฝึกฝนเกี่ยวกับข้อมูลที่ติดป้ายกำกับ
- การเรียนรู้แบบไม่มีผู้ดูแล: โมเดลนี้ได้รับการฝึกฝนเกี่ยวกับข้อมูลที่ไม่มีป้ายกำกับ
- การเรียนรู้แบบเสริมกำลัง: โมเดลเรียนรู้โดยการโต้ตอบกับสภาพแวดล้อมและรับรางวัลหรือบทลงโทษ
การใช้งาน
- การวิเคราะห์เชิงคาดการณ์
- การรู้จำเสียง
- การประมวลผลภาพ
- การประมวลผลภาษาธรรมชาติ
โครงสร้างภายในของการเรียนรู้ของเครื่อง: การเรียนรู้ของเครื่องทำงานอย่างไร
โดยทั่วไปโมเดลการเรียนรู้ของเครื่องจะมีโครงสร้างเฉพาะดังนี้
- การเก็บรวบรวมข้อมูล: กำลังรวบรวมข้อมูลดิบ
- การประมวลผลข้อมูลล่วงหน้า: การล้างข้อมูลและการแปลงข้อมูลให้อยู่ในรูปแบบที่ใช้งานได้
- การเลือกรุ่น: การเลือกอัลกอริทึมที่เหมาะสม
- การฝึกอบรมโมเดล: ป้อนข้อมูลที่ประมวลผลแล้วลงในอัลกอริทึม
- การประเมิน: การทดสอบความแม่นยำของแบบจำลอง
- การปรับใช้: การนำโมเดลไปใช้งานจริง
- การตรวจสอบและการอัปเดต: การบำรุงรักษาและการอัปเดตโมเดลเป็นประจำ
การวิเคราะห์คุณลักษณะสำคัญของการเรียนรู้ของเครื่อง
คุณสมบัติหลักบางประการของการเรียนรู้ของเครื่อง ได้แก่ :
- ความสามารถในการปรับตัว: สามารถเรียนรู้และปรับให้เข้ากับข้อมูลใหม่หรือสภาพแวดล้อมที่เปลี่ยนแปลงได้
- ความแม่นยำในการทำนาย: ความสามารถในการคาดการณ์หรือการตัดสินใจที่แม่นยำตามข้อมูล
- ระบบอัตโนมัติ: ความสามารถในการปฏิบัติงานโดยไม่ต้องมีการแทรกแซงของมนุษย์
- ความซับซ้อน: การจัดการชุดข้อมูลที่กว้างใหญ่และซับซ้อน
ประเภทของการเรียนรู้ของเครื่อง: ภาพรวมที่มีโครงสร้าง
พิมพ์ | คำอธิบาย | ตัวอย่าง |
---|---|---|
การเรียนรู้ภายใต้การดูแล | การเรียนรู้จากข้อมูลที่มีป้ายกำกับ | การถดถอย การจำแนกประเภท |
การเรียนรู้แบบไม่มีผู้ดูแล | การเรียนรู้จากข้อมูลที่ไม่มีป้ายกำกับ | การจัดกลุ่มสมาคม |
การเรียนรู้แบบเสริมกำลัง | การเรียนรู้จากการลองผิดลองถูก | การเล่นเกม, วิทยาการหุ่นยนต์ |
วิธีใช้แมชชีนเลิร์นนิง ปัญหา และแนวทางแก้ไข
วิธีการใช้งาน
- การวินิจฉัยการดูแลสุขภาพ
- การพยากรณ์ทางการเงิน
- ยานพาหนะขับเคลื่อนอัตโนมัติ
- การตรวจจับการฉ้อโกง
ปัญหาและแนวทางแก้ไข
- ฟิตติ้งมากเกินไป: เมื่อแบบจำลองทำงานได้ดีกับข้อมูลการฝึกแต่ทำงานได้ไม่ดีกับข้อมูลที่มองไม่เห็น
- สารละลาย: การตรวจสอบข้าม, การทำให้เป็นมาตรฐาน
- อคติ: เมื่อแบบจำลองตั้งสมมติฐานเกี่ยวกับข้อมูลอินพุตที่นำไปสู่ข้อผิดพลาด
- สารละลาย: ใช้ชุดข้อมูลที่หลากหลาย
ลักษณะหลักและการเปรียบเทียบกับข้อกำหนดที่คล้ายกัน
ภาคเรียน | ลักษณะเฉพาะ |
---|---|
การเรียนรู้ของเครื่อง | การเรียนรู้อัตโนมัติ การฝึกโมเดล การวิเคราะห์เชิงคาดการณ์ |
ปัญญาประดิษฐ์ | ครอบคลุม ML ซึ่งเป็นแนวคิดที่กว้างขึ้น รวมถึงการใช้เหตุผล การแก้ปัญหา |
การทำเหมืองข้อมูล | คล้ายกับ ML แต่มุ่งเน้นไปที่การค้นหารูปแบบในชุดข้อมูลขนาดใหญ่ |
มุมมองและเทคโนโลยีแห่งอนาคตที่เกี่ยวข้องกับการเรียนรู้ของเครื่อง
- คอมพิวเตอร์ควอนตัม: เพิ่มพลังการคำนวณ
- AI อธิบายได้: ทำให้โมเดลที่ซับซ้อนเข้าใจได้ง่ายขึ้น
- เอดจ์คอมพิวเตอร์: ประมวลผลข้อมูลที่ใกล้กับจุดที่สร้างขึ้นมากขึ้น
- บูรณาการกับ IoT: ระบบอัตโนมัติที่ได้รับการปรับปรุงและการตัดสินใจแบบเรียลไทม์
วิธีการใช้พร็อกซีเซิร์ฟเวอร์หรือเชื่อมโยงกับแมชชีนเลิร์นนิง
พร็อกซีเซิร์ฟเวอร์อย่าง OneProxy สามารถมีบทบาทสำคัญในการเรียนรู้ของเครื่องโดยจัดให้มี:
- การลบข้อมูลระบุตัวตน: ปกป้องความเป็นส่วนตัวในขณะที่รวบรวมข้อมูล
- การรวบรวมข้อมูล: รวบรวมข้อมูลจากแหล่งต่างๆ ได้อย่างมีประสิทธิภาพ
- โหลดบาลานซ์: กระจายปริมาณงานด้านการคำนวณ ช่วยให้ฝึกฝนและคาดการณ์ได้เร็วขึ้น
- ความปลอดภัย: การปกป้องความสมบูรณ์ของข้อมูลและแบบจำลอง
ลิงก์ที่เกี่ยวข้อง
- การเรียนรู้ของเครื่องที่มหาวิทยาลัยสแตนฟอร์ด
- Scikit-Learn: การเรียนรู้ของเครื่องใน Python
- TensorFlow: แพลตฟอร์มการเรียนรู้ของเครื่องโอเพ่นซอร์สแบบครบวงจร
- OneProxy: พร็อกซีเซิร์ฟเวอร์ที่ปลอดภัย
ด้วยการทำความเข้าใจต้นกำเนิด คุณลักษณะหลัก แอปพลิเคชัน และมุมมองในอนาคตของแมชชีนเลิร์นนิง ผู้อ่านจะได้รับข้อมูลเชิงลึกเกี่ยวกับเทคโนโลยีการเปลี่ยนแปลงนี้ การเชื่อมโยงกับพร็อกซีเซิร์ฟเวอร์เช่น OneProxy ยังเน้นย้ำถึงลักษณะที่หลากหลายและไดนามิกของการเรียนรู้ของเครื่องสมัยใหม่